Contact central pine on Facebook or Instagram. They had one here in the states. If not they can get it. If/when you do get it, try to have the area where the top of the bumper and hood meet fixed (large gap, chrome strip at the top of the grill should be flush to the hood.) the one that central pine has looks to fit a lot better than the ones above.

Another thing you can do is graph both bumpers together. It shouldn't be too hard since they are for the same body. You will just need to cut around the headlight fitment area and put join them together. At least by doing this, you will still have the feel and durability of original bumpers instead of fiberglass. It might be cheaper too since the bumper will run you $1400 from Central Pine.
